Starmer speaks out after Ann Widdecombe murder investigation launched

  • Prime Minister Sir Keir Starmer has said it is important to “rise above any political differences” and focus on catching Ann Widdecombe’s killer.
  • Detectives have launched a murder investigation into Miss Widdecombe’s death after she was found with serious injuries at her home. Devon and Cornwall Police said they are hunting a “white male” suspect after the former Tory minister’s body was discovered on Thursday morning.
  • Speaking to reporters at Chequers, Sir Keir said the news was “shocking” and described Miss Widdecombe as “a distinguished politician”.
  • Asked whether Miss Widdecombe’s murder is believed to have been politically motivated, Sir Keir said the security of politicians “is of the utmost importance” but he would not speculate on any potential motive.
  • He added: “He’s clearly dangerous, and I implore everybody who’s got any information in relation to him to help the police with their inquiries and get him into police custody.”
